Description: Search and retrieve information relating to amphibian biology and conservation. Offers ready access to taxonomic information for recognized species of amphibians in the world, including species descriptions, life history information, conservation status, literature references, photos and range maps for many species. AmphibiaWeb contains over 5,000 species, for which there are over 1,200 species accounts, 1,100 distribution maps, 3,400 literature references, 100 sound files, and 5,900 photos of 1,500 different amphibian species.
Created in conjunction with the Digital Library Project at the University of California, Berkeley.
